The Professional Certificate in Play-Based Learning Curriculum Development is a comprehensive course that emphasizes the significance of play-based learning in early childhood education. This certificate program is designed to equip learners with essential skills to create developmentally appropriate, play-based curricula that foster creativity, critical thinking, and cognitive development in young children.

About this course

In today's education landscape, there is a growing demand for educators who can design and implement play-based learning experiences that promote holistic development and prepare children for success in school and beyond. This course is essential for early childhood educators, curriculum developers, and education administrators who want to stay current with industry trends and advance their careers. Throughout the course, learners will explore best practices in play-based learning, assess various play-based curriculum models, and develop practical skills in curriculum design, implementation, and evaluation. By the end of the program, learners will have a solid understanding of how to create engaging, effective play-based learning experiences that meet the needs of diverse learners and support long-term success.

Career Path

In the UK, the demand for professionals with a Professional Certificate in Play-Based Learning Curriculum Development is on the rise. This growing field features diverse roles, each with its unique set of responsibilities and skill requirements. Here's a breakdown of some key roles and their market trends, presented in a 3D pie chart. 1. Early Childhood Educator: These professionals play a crucial role in the growth and development of young children, fostering a nurturing, play-based learning environment. With a Professional Certificate in Play-Based Learning Curriculum Development, early childhood educators can improve their teaching strategies, leading to higher demand in the UK's education sector. 2. Curriculum Developer: As a curriculum developer, you'll create, evaluate, and refine educational programs that incorporate play-based learning methodologies. This role is essential in shaping the future of education in the UK, as more schools and educational institutions embrace play-based learning. 3. Play Therapist: Play therapists use play and creative arts as a therapeutic tool to help children with emotional, social, or behavioral challenges. A Professional Certificate in Play-Based Learning Curriculum Development can help aspiring play therapists better understand the connection between play and children's well-being. 4. Special Education Needs Coordinator (SENCO): SENCOs work closely with children with special educational needs, integrating play-based learning strategies to cater to their unique learning styles. By obtaining a Professional Certificate in Play-Based Learning Curriculum Development, SENCOs can enhance their skills and create more inclusive learning environments. Salary ranges for these roles vary, with early childhood educators and SENCOs earning around £20,000 to £30,000 per year, while curriculum developers and play therapists can earn between £30,000 and £45,000 annually.
